Changing a wheel
When changing a wheel, the following instructions must be followed.
›
Remove the full wheel trim or the caps of the wheel bolts.
›
First of all slacken the anti-theft wheel bolt and then the other wheel bolts.
›
Jack up the vehicle until the wheel that needs changing is clear of the
ground.
›
Unscrew the wheel bolts and place them on a clean surface (cloth, paper, etc.).
›
Remove the wheel carefully.
›
Attach the spare wheel and slightly screw on the wheel bolts.
›
Lower the vehicle.
›
Tighten the wheel bolts opposite each other using the wheel wrench (alter-
nating crosswise). Tighten the anti-theft wheel bolt last.
›
Replace the wheel trim or the caps.
When fitting unidirectional tyres, ensure that the direction of rotation is cor-
rect » page 193 .
WARNING■
Undo the wheel bolts only a little (about one turn) as long as the vehicle
has not yet been jacked up. Otherwise the wheel could become loose and
fall off.■
All bolts must be clean and must turn easily.
■
If it is established when changing a wheel that the wheel bolts are corro-
ded and difficult to move, then these must be replaced.
■
Under no circumstances grease or oil the wheel bolts!
Follow-up tasks
After changing the wheel, the following work must be carried out.
›
Stow and attach the replaced wheel in the spare wheel well using a special
bolt » page 199 .
›
Stow the tool kit in the space provided and secure using the band.
›
Check the tyre pressure on the installed spare wheel as soon as possible.
›
Have the tightening torque of the wheel bolts checked with a torque
wrench as soon as possible.
After changing the wheel, the tyre pressure should be adjusted. In vehicles
with tyre pressure monitoring, save tyre pressure values » page 158.
Replace the damaged wheel or consult a specialist garage about repair op-
tions.
WARNINGInformation on the wheel bolts■The prescribed tightening torque of the wheel bolts for steel and light al-
loy wheels is 120 Nm.■
If the wheel bolts are tightened to a too low tightening torque, the rim
can come loose when the car is moving. A tightening torque which is too
high can damage the bolts and threads and this can result in permanent
deformation of the contact surfaces on the rim.
■
In case of incorrect treatment of the wheel bolts, the wheel can loosen
when the car is moving.
■
Drive cautiously and only at a moderate speed until the tightening torque
has been checked.
